## 5. Configuration Editor
- When a Configuration Editor is available, make as many Integration Card fields editable as possible.
Configuration Editor allows different personas to customize Integration Cards without modifying the manifest file directly.
The following roles/personas are supported:
- Administrator
- Page/Content Administrator
- Translator

The Configuration Editor is implemented through two key components:

1. **Definition file**: Create a `dt/Configuration.js` file that exports a Designtime definition object
2. **Manifest reference**: Reference this definition in the `manifest.json` under the `sap.card/configuration/editor` property

The `dt/Configuration.js` file defines the Configuration Editor's structure by specifying:
- Form layout and field definitions
- Input controls and visualizations
- Validation rules and field relationships
- Grouping and organization of configuration options

When creating or modifying Integration Cards, follow these guidelines for Configuration Editors:
- Assume the role of Administrator persona when designing the Configuration Editor.
- **ALWAYS** ensure that the Configuration Editor reflects the current structure and fields of the `manifest.json`.
- **ALWAYS** make the existing fields in the `manifest.json` configurable via the editor. For example manifest parameters, title, subtitle, icon of the header, etc.
- **NEVER** add fields to the editor that do not exist in the `manifest.json`.
- **ALWAYS** remove fields from the editor when removing them from the `manifest.json`.
- **ALWAYS** add fields in the Configuration Editor when adding them to the `manifest.json`.

### 5.1 Example:
`manifest.json` file:
```json
{
"sap.app": {
"id": "test.editor",
"type": "card",
"title": "Test Card",
"applicationVersion": {
"version": "1.0.0"
}
},
"sap.ui": {
"technology": "UI5"
},
"sap.card": {
"type": "List",
"configuration": {
"editor": "./dt/Configuration",
"parameters": {
"cardTitle": {
"value": "Customers"
},
"icon": {
"value": "sap-icon://account"
},
"maxItems": {
"value": 3
},
"showDescription": {
"value": true
},
"dateContext": {
"value": "2020-09-02"
},
"Customers": {
"value": ["ALFKI"]
},
"northwindDestination": {
"value": "northwind"
}
},
"destinations": {
"northwind": {
"name": "Northwind_V4",
"defaultUrl": "https://services.odata.org/V4/Northwind/Northwind.svc"
}
}
},
"data": {
"request": {
"url": "{{destinations.northwind}}/Customers",
"parameters": {
"$select": "CustomerID,CompanyName,ContactName",
"$top": "{parameters>/maxItems/value}"
}
}
},
"header": {
"title": "{parameters>/cardTitle/value}",
"subtitle": "As of {parameters>/dateContext/value}",
"icon": {
"src": "{parameters>/icon/value}",
"shape": "Circle"
}
},
"content": {
"data": {
"path": "/value"
},
"item": {
"title": "{CompanyName}",
"description": "{= ${parameters>/showDescription/value} ? ${ContactName} : '' }"
},
"maxItems": "{parameters>/maxItems/value}"
}
}
}
```

`dt/Configuration.js` file:
```javascript
sap.ui.define(["sap/ui/integration/Designtime"], function (Designtime) {
"use strict";

return function () {
return new Designtime({
form: {
items: {

/* =======================
General
======================= */
generalGroup: {
type: "group",
label: "General"
},

cardTitle: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/configuration/parameters/cardTitle/value",
type: "string",
label: "Card Title",
translatable: true,
required: true,
allowDynamicValues: true
},

icon: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/header/icon/src",
type: "string",
label: "Icon",
visualization: {
type: "IconSelect",
settings: {
value: "{currentSettings>value}",
editable: "{currentSettings>editable}"
}
}
},

iconShape: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/header/icon/shape",
type: "string",
label: "Icon Shape",
visualization: {
type: "ShapeSelect",
settings: {
value: "{currentSettings>value}",
editable: "{currentSettings>editable}"
}
},
cols: 1
},

iconBackground: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/header/icon/backgroundColor",
type: "string",
label: "Icon Background",
visualization: {
type: "ColorSelect",
settings: {
enumValue: "{currentSettings>value}",
editable: "{currentSettings>editable}"
}
},
cols: 1
},

/* =======================
Data & Behavior
======================= */
dataGroup: {
type: "group",
label: "Data & Behavior"
},

maxItems: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/configuration/parameters/maxItems/value",
type: "integer",
label: "Maximum Items",
visualization: {
type: "Slider",
settings: {
value: "{currentSettings>value}",
min: 1,
max: 10,
width: "100%",
enabled: "{currentSettings>editable}"
}
}
},

showDescription: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/configuration/parameters/showDescription/value",
type: "boolean",
label: "Show Contact Name",
visualization: {
type: "Switch",
settings: {
state: "{currentSettings>value}",
customTextOn: "Show",
customTextOff: "Hide",
enabled: "{currentSettings>editable}"
}
}
},

dateContext: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/configuration/parameters/dateContext/value",
type: "date",
label: "Date Context"
},

/* =======================
Filtering
======================= */
filterGroup: {
type: "group",
label: "Customer Filter"
},

CustomerID: {
manifestpath: "/sap.card/configuration/parameters/CustomerID/value",
type: "string",
label: "Customer ID",
values: {
data: {
request: {
url: "{{destinations.northwind}}/Customers",
parameters: {
"$select": "CustomerID,CompanyName"
}
},
path: "/value"
},
item: {
key: "{CustomerID}",
text: "{CompanyName}"
}
}
}
}
},
preview: {
modes: "None"
}
});
};
});

```
